Main issues, as the Inspector framed them
- The effect of the proposal on the living conditions of the occupiers of nearby homes, with particular regard to noise and disturbance
What decided it
The proposal has not clearly demonstrated that noise impacts from late-night customer dispersal would be satisfactorily mitigated and managed, particularly during sensitive night-time hours when nearby residents are resting or seeking sleep.
The modest economic and social benefits of increased flexibility for the operator and customer choice were outweighed by the harm to living conditions of nearby occupiers through noise and disturbance
Plan policies cited: London Plan Policy D3, London Plan Policy D13
